Understanding what truly matters to you can change everything. When your health goals align with your personal values, the journey becomes much more meaningful. Let's dig into how this connection can fuel your motivation.
Your core values are the compass guiding your actions. They shape the way you see the world and drive your decisions. By identifying these values, you can set health goals that resonate deeply with you. For instance, if family is a core value, focusing on health improvements that enable you to spend more quality time with loved ones can be a powerful motivator.
Consider reflecting on what gets you excited or what you stand for in life. This process helps you recognize what you truly prioritize. You might find that health goals that once seemed like a chore now feel rewarding. By rooting your wellness journey in what you value, you're more likely to stick with it. Need a bit more guidance? Beliefs are the silent forces that can either propel or hinder you. When your health goals align with your beliefs, motivation flows naturally. Picture a goal like running a 5k. If you believe in pushing your limits and celebrating small victories, every step becomes an achievement.
It's crucial to challenge the idea that motivation comes solely from external sources. Instead, it often stems from within. Aligning goals with beliefs like self-care or resilience makes the journey less about obligation and more about self-fulfillment.

You're not alone in this journey. Building a community around shared goals can make a world of difference. Connecting with others who share similar values offers encouragement and accountability.
Consider joining groups or forums where members support each other's progress. Sharing your goals and milestones not only keeps you motivated but also helps others who might be struggling. Most people underestimate the power of community support, but it can be a game-changer in maintaining motivation.
